A mysterious note, a gun shot and a hidden room all play a part in a death. Was it suicide or murder?
Carlton Davies' faith in Ruth Darwin is unwavering, despite walking in on her standing beside the body of her husband with a gun in her hand - the despised husband who had blackmailed her into leaving Carlton to marry him. The coroner's jury is less forgiving, and Ruth languishes in prison while Carlton turns to 'eminent detective' (NEW YORK TIMES) Graydon McKelvie to help him uncover the real murderer.

ABOUT THE AUTHOR

Marion Harvey was a Brazilian-born American lawyer who wrote a number of detective novels and plays in the 1920s. A rather elusive figure, he practised law in Ohio before moving to Los Angeles. A discovery of innovative New York publisher, Edward J. Clode (publisher of Armitage Trail's SCARFACE), his 1922 debut novel, THE MYSTERY OF THE HIDDEN ROOM was very well received ('A gripping detective tale' THE DAILY MAIL) and introduced amateur sleuth Graydon McKelvie. Five more novels and two plays followed, with performances of the latter recorded in New York, Alabama and Pennsylvania.
